Talking about dvobsub, I guess ... from dvobsub.txt- Multiple textual subtitles can be loaded at once (for differect languages). Add the name you would like to see in the Language menu of WMP64 like this: matrix.English.srt, matrix.Hungarian.sub, etc.No idea if this is still current ...

Originally posted by smiller667
Talking about dvobsub, I guess ... from dvobsub.txtNo idea if this is still current ...
This work very well.
MOvie.English.srt
Movie.Franįais.sub
blablabla
In the vsfilter dialog it will show English, Franįais, blabla, whatever movie.XXX.srt (or whatever supported subtitle format).
